increase

/verb in-krees; noun in-krees/US // verb ɪnˈkris; noun ˈɪn kris //

Definitions

v.有主动词 verb
  1. 1

    in·creased, in·creas·ing.

    • : to make greater, as in number, size, strength, or quality; augment; add to: to increase taxes.
v.无主动词 verb
  1. 1

    in·creased, in·creas·ing.

    • : to become greater, as in number, size, strength, or quality: Sales of automobiles increased last year.
    • : to multiply by propagation.
    • : to wax, as the moon.
n.名词 noun
  1. 1
    • : growth or augmentation in numbers, size, strength, quality, etc.: the increase of crime.
    • : the act or process of increasing.
    • : that by which something is increased.
    • : the result of increasing.
    • : produce of the earth.
    • : product; profit; interest.
    • : Obsolete. multiplication by propagation; production of offspring.offspring; progeny.
